Please listen to the advice in all of the previous posts. Read them and reread them. There is nothing more that I can add to them, except to re-emphasize that your training will not follow a linear progression, but will in fact be a series of plateaus. If you understand this, then you won't feel as though there is something wrong with you. Do not compare yourself with others in your class. You are following your own personal journey and your obstacles and breakthroughs are what make it yours. No matter how long this lasts, keep going. It will eventually level out again.
